Building Access Wiki — Cleaning-Crew Access (Pellgrave Tower)

This page covers evening access for Norvik Cleaning staff, maintained for the facilities desk. Crew members sign in at the rear lobby between 18:45 and 19:15 and must present photo identification matching the weekly roster. Facilities staff should confirm headcount, issue temporary lanyards, and record equipment brought on site. Access is limited to floors 1–5; the archive level requires a separate escort. The rear service door is opened with the code below.

badge for yahif-bahaf: bdg-XUBUM-7

## Build Provenance: SeatScape Renderer

Hey support folks — when a theatre partner reports weird seat-map layouts at the Orpheline Playhouse or anywhere else, the first thing we need is which build of SeatScape they're on. Every rendered map embeds its build info in the page footer, so ask the customer to scroll down and read it out. You'll find the token directly below.

pipeline stamp: htk4_66df

Ticket #—Missed Pick-up: Raffle Drums

Two brass raffle drums for the Copperfield staff party were not collected from the Dunmow Lane storeroom yesterday. Pick-up rebooked with Swiftwren Couriers for tomorrow, 09:00–10:00 window. Receiving site: Halloway Hall, rear entrance, ask for the events steward. Drums are pre-loaded with stubs and sealed; do not open. Sign the chain-of-custody slip on arrival. When the courier arrives, apply the hand-over instruction noted below.

handover note for kawif-kagep: the ulaius norwyn courier leaves the norok aldok wenix oliael ulays kelox fraeth kelix ledger at gate 6848 under passcode 516531